Output 0389bc764336f9881be790dcbcfe533587c3fa9eb022630b1d4be0538cc0b0e5:0

value
24687367
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8afd09367c993b3873e6ef604b1ac5fd0102b5e6 OP_EQUAL
address
3EMvJGKh7VCrq3cZ7cCZdk4BcPVGANTi3o
transaction
0389bc764336f9881be790dcbcfe533587c3fa9eb022630b1d4be0538cc0b0e5
spent
true